When I called to brand my date I received very basic instructions to avert eating two hours beforehand so that I wouldn't be digesting. The first thing I noticed, arriving in the role, was the beautiful, calming environment. Sandra LaMorgese was my colon hydrotherapist and she made me feel incredibly at ease. I filled out a short questionnaire and a little while later, Sandra brought me into the room where my colonic would take place.

My experience was as follows:

  1. Sandra explained the unabridged procedure, so left the room
  2. I undressed from the waist down, and lay down on a comfortable chair/bed
  3. I put on gloves, lubed up, and inserted the speculum (which is so modest that you wonder if it's even in that location!)
  4. Then I covered myself from the waist downwards with a soft sheet and towel
  5. Finally, I texted Sandra and she came dorsum in to turn the water on

Side by side, the actual process began. I presume it is different for each person, but for me, I could not "release" with Sandra in the room. It was obviously psychological considering as before long as she left, I had no trouble.

As for the process, a tiresome stream of water runs inside and fills your colon. You hold it in as long as you can and then you release information technology. Y'all repeat the process over and over for the length of your procedure, mine was 45 minutes.

It is not-invasive and (believe information technology or not!) quite relaxing.

It takes some getting used to, but after a while it seems very natural. I was shocked past how like shooting fish in a barrel information technology was. There was no pain involved, except for a few cursory moments where my stomach twisted. That was mildly uncomfortable, simply it felt like a part of the process, like my trunk was working to eliminate toxins.

There is a hole in the chair/bed where the speculum and h2o come up from. It is this same hole where all of the waste material goes downwards. In that location is a view-tube beside yous so that y'all can come across everything that passes out of you. What surprised me was that after the initial "movement" (which was pretty standard) there was not that much that actually came out of me. No giant clumps the size of an orangish, more often than not just the clean h2o coming out exactly as it came in. After awhile, this fabricated me anxious. Why wasn't anything happening? Then, I had another smaller motion, but that was it for the length of the process. If anything else came out, it wasn't visible. I had the expectation that something major would be removed and at that place would exist a lot of movement over the course of the treatment. In retrospect, I remember that having that expectation was detrimental. It caused me unnecessary anxiety during the process.

The process is calming and therapeutic. It's a shame that I got worked upward/anxious about the lack of action. I think that I would have gotten more from information technology if I'd only let get of my expectations—come what may. That'due south why I plan to become some other colonic in the future. Next time, I volition go into it with no expectations and truly relax.

Following the session, I didn't feel very different. I'd in one case read a postal service-colonic account where the writer recalled feeling so clean afterward that she craved zip other than h2o and cucumbers. Well, that wasn't the instance for me! I was hungry! Sandra said that I should stick to soft food for the rest of the twenty-four hours then I had some boiled squash and rice, merely I was peckish a thick slice of pizza. My stomach did feel empty, but not much more than it would after any substantial "motility."

As for weight loss, the morn after my colonic and saw a one.v pound loss—not the 6 pounds I was hoping for, but a positive change. 🙂 Perhaps the greatest effect of the procedure has been the positive change to my digestive health. A week afterwards my colonic, I left for vacation. Typically I experience irregularity on vacation (with all of the changes to my diet, being in a foreign surroundings, contradistinct sleeping patterns, etc). Nonetheless, on this vacation, my digestion ran like clockwork! I felt and then good the entire time I was away—never swollen or lethargic.

I did accept ane substantial hiccup in the process.

If you lot are considering colon hydrotherapy, please take note.

After my session, Sandra informed me that while the process would improve my digestion, I might not take a movement for a few days as my colon would be empty. Even so, the very side by side mean solar day I did have several movements and they were not normal. (Brace for grossness.) The movements were loose and bright yellow! I was pretty terrified and immediately jumped online to research. (Give thanks goodness for Google!) Turns out that vivid yellow stool results from a lack of good leaner in the colon. This made sense to me—while washing the toxicity from my colon (bully affair!) I also washed the skilful bacteria from my colon (bad thing!). I hightailed it to the grocery for some Activia and Kefir (both first-class sources of probiotics [skillful leaner]) and past the adjacent forenoon all was well in my world.
